Favorite type of sleeves
KMC Hyper Matte are my favorite sleeves. They fit the cards great, not too much extra room, but enough to allow for double sleeving if you'd like. They have a good selection of colors and I really enjoy the color tones they chose. The Hyper Matte texture keeps the sleeves from sticking together even after a ton of play.One complaint is that they have a tendency of splitting on the top is you shuffle by putting in the top corners first. This isn't a problem for me, since I know not to do that. However at a competitive event (or try-hards at an fnm) your opponent may shuffle the deck top corner first and split the sleeves after awhile. Luckily they come in 80 giving 5 spares when playing MTG.The only other complaint is that from pack to pack, they sometimes are slightly different lengths. Meaning if you buy two separate packs, they may not match up perfectly in length by up to around a mm, so it's best to keep them separated.

Meh. They shuffle nice. Ok for limited use.
If you're reading this you probably know all about KMC and their drop in quality over the last several years. It's all very true, these tend to split much more easily than hyper mattes from years past. I really like the shuffle feel of these sleeves but the quality is just so meh. There are many, many high-quality sleeve options out there and I have personally tried many of them. I would recommend DragonShield Matte, UltraPro Eclipse, and DragonShield Classic in that order over these sleeves. I still use these occasionally for sleeving up my draft and sealed decks, but I wouldn't ever use them for an expensive constructed deck. I make sure to have several extra sleeves with me whenever I do happen to use these.They work well for double-sleeving with KMC perfect fits, but so do the other 3 brands I listed.
